Leadership Review Briefing — Insurance Renewal

For the incoming director. Current carrier: Ardwick Assurance. Policy expires in six weeks. Quoted renewal: +9% premium, unchanged coverage. Alternative quotes from Fenlow Group came in higher. Recommendation: renew with Ardwick, one-year term, revisit next cycle. Claims history clean; no open disputes. Sign-off needed by month end. One consideration bearing on the decision appears in the confidential note below.

board note of yagug-taweg: Only 34 of the 546 pilot accounts renewed Norael, so a churn review is set for April 24. Zorvanox Freight is in early talks to buy Oliwynox Works for about $200.7 million.

Welcome aboard! Sproutly is our plant-watering scheduler, and releases go out every other Thursday. The tricky bit is the timezone-aware watering windows — test those first, always. Release notes get drafted by Monday so the greenhouse pilot team can review. The full release checklist and cut steps are on the internal page here.

operations page: https://sonarqube.paliqnet.test/view

Subject: Memtrace cut-over complete

Team,

Cut-over to Memtrace v2 for GPU memory profiling finished last night. Old v1 agents are disabled; any tickets referencing v1 dashboards should be closed as resolved-by-migration. Sampling overhead is now under 2% and allocation traces include kernel names. Known gap: profiles older than 30 days were not migrated. Point customers at the v2 docs for setup questions. For reference when troubleshooting, the agent now runs with the following configuration.

settings of bagaf-bawip:
[aldax]
port = 5000
region = south-4
host = aldax.brasklabs.corp
team = brivan
timeout_ms = 2000
retries = 2

Subject: Key rotation — crondrift service

For future maintainers: while investigating the scheduler drift on the Tallowmere batch hosts, we found the crondrift probe still using a credential from the original deployment. It was rotated today as part of cleanup. If drift alerts go quiet after a deploy, check this first — the probe fails silently on auth errors, which is exactly what masked the drift for three weeks. The probe config lives in the standard env file. The replacement key for the internal crondrift gateway follows.

API key for fahop-kahog: qvz23-FPNGbaKBTQUvhqADhGBdFuu